Trading assets

Chubb Trading assets increased by 0.6% to $5.21B in Q3 2025 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ric grew by 14.8%, from $4.54B to $5.21B. Over 3 years (FY 2021 to FY 2024), Trading assets shows relatively stable performance with a 0.1% CAGR.

How to read this metric

An increase suggests higher market-making activity or a more aggressive proprietary trading stance.

Peer comparison

High for investment banks and global markets divisions; lower for pure retail banks.
